About this card

HP: 100Type: GrassSubtype: Stage 2Evolves from: Gloom

[Grass]Poison Scent

Flip a coin. If heads, the Defending Pokémon is now Poisoned and Confused. If tails, the Defending Pokémon is now Poisoned and Asleep.

[Colorless · Colorless · Colorless]Addictive Pollen — 40

Flip a coin. If heads, your opponent can't play Supporter cards during his or her next turn.

Weakness: Fire ×2

Retreat cost: Colorless · Colorless

How can I tell if my Vileplume is real?

Vileplume is not on our list of commonly-counterfeited cards, but counterfeits exist across every set. Check the back-light test (real cards have a black inner layer that blocks light; counterfeits glow through), the rosette dot pattern on the back under magnification, font weight and kerning on the card name, and the holofoil pattern if applicable. For high-value copies we recommend submitting to a professional grader (PSA, BGS, CGC) for tamper-evident authentication.
